羊了個羊H5游戲的開發流程是一個復雜而細致的過程,涉及多個關鍵環節。在開始前,開發團隊需要明確游戲的目標受眾、市場定位以及核心玩法,確保游戲具有吸引力和競爭力。接下來,便是一個概括性的羊了個羊H5開發流程介紹:
1. 確定游戲概念與設計
確定游戲概念:首先,開發團隊需要明確游戲的核心理念和玩法,比如羊了個羊的核心玩法是通過交換相鄰的方塊,使三個或更多相同方塊連成一線進行消除。同時,要考慮游戲的難度設置、關卡設計、道具系統等,以確保游戲的可玩性和挑戰性。
設計游戲界面:設計一個用戶友好的界面是成功的一半。界面設計需清晰、直觀,讓玩家能夠輕松上手。對于羊了個羊來說,界面需要包括方塊堆疊區、槽位區、道具欄等元素,并且整體風格要與游戲主題相符。
2. 技術選型與工具準備
選擇開發語言:根據開發需求選擇合適的編程語言,如JavaScript、TypeScript等。
選擇開發框架:對于H5游戲開發,可以選擇一些流行的游戲開發框架,如Cocos2d-x、Phaser、PixiJS等。這些框架提供了豐富的API和工具,有助于加快開發進度。
準備開發工具:如代碼編輯器、版本控制系統、項目管理工具等。
3. 游戲邏輯實現
實現牌堆數據結構:對于羊了個羊這種消除類游戲,牌堆的數據結構是關鍵。需要實現一種能夠高效存儲和訪問方塊的數據結構,如使用三維數組或自定義的牌堆類。
編寫游戲邏輯:包括方塊的生成、交換、消除邏輯,槽位的管理,道具的使用邏輯等。
處理用戶輸入:通過事件監聽器捕獲用戶的點擊、滑動等操作,并根據游戲邏輯進行相應的處理。
4. 界面與交互設計
繪制游戲界面:使用HTML、CSS等技術繪制游戲界面,包括方塊堆疊區、槽位區、道具欄、得分顯示等元素。
實現交互效果:如方塊的拖動、消除動畫、音效反饋等,提升游戲的可玩性和沉浸感。
5. 測試與優化
功能測試:對游戲的各種功能進行全面測試,確保游戲的邏輯正確無誤。
性能測試:測試游戲在不同設備、不同網絡環境下的性能表現,優化加載速度、幀率等。
用戶體驗優化:根據玩家的反饋和測試數據,對游戲的界面設計、交互流程等進行優化,提升用戶體驗。
6. 發布與維護
發布游戲:將游戲部署到服務器上,確保玩家可以通過瀏覽器訪問。
數據監控:使用數據分析工具監控游戲的運營數據,如用戶量、留存率、付費情況等。
定期更新:根據玩家反饋和市場需求,定期更新游戲內容、修復bug、優化性能等。
7. 宣傳與推廣
制定推廣策略:根據目標受眾制定合適的推廣策略,如社交媒體營銷、KOL合作、廣告投放等。
收集用戶反饋:通過調查問卷、用戶評論等方式收集用戶反饋,了解玩家的需求和意見。
整個開發流程需要開發團隊緊密合作,不斷溝通和調整,以確保游戲的質量和玩家的滿意度。同時,也需要關注市場動態和玩家需求的變化,及時調整開發計劃和策略。藍橙互動作為專業的H5游戲開發公司,以優質的技能服務于H5游戲制作、活動H5宣傳等多元化需求,如果您有相關需要,請咨詢我們的客服人員。